The Chart of Account Management System, X12 Claims processing, Freedom Information System (FOI), Travel and Fleet Management System (TravelWin), IRIS (Information Resource Inventory System), Access Rights Management System (ARMS), Personnel Action Information System (PAIS), backend supporting processes, and legacy programs are IT Projects requiring modernization to include additional features to comply with agency technology policies, initiatives, and business operations. This will also include new security policy/procedures as well as integrating system when possible to streamline staff workflows, user security, and data correction. Ensure applications are compatible in major web browsers (IE, Chrome, Firefox, etc.), ensure supporting system database connection strings are update to support database migration from DB2 to SQL database, add required functionality to existing systems to retire active mainframe forms, and streamline backend process where possible. *Module support of the project.* - The client will require that selected personnel sign the Client confidentially agreement and/or Business Associate (BA) agreement if applicable.
